The SI soundfont issue is something I've >run into myself, with regard to the orchestral brass. I had to go into the >EXS instrument and retune every note. Unfortunately, there is pitch >correction information in the soundfonts that is not converted properly by >EXS24. The samples themselves are way out of tune, and all to different >degrees. This is especially bad because in some of the instruments, more >than one sample is played for each key. As Don mentioned below, the waves are for use in the SF - there is pitch correction in the zones. They are going to be out of tune by themselves. Actually, this is a good idea for Translator - extraction of waves but corrected for values in zones, by way of tuning information or hard pitch correction in the sample data. Will do that after the Easter project... (hi Julie and Sean...) So - EXS just doesn't convert the pitch data correctly. Use your friendly neighborhood third-party sample convertor. >The release sample problem is something else entirely. I'm not aware of release samples being in SF's, as they don't support release triggers. Garth Hjelte Sampler User
